This work proposes an air-gap torque (AGT) based method for efficiency and torque estimation of induction motors. A new concept of stator resistance including the mechanical losses effect is presented. This modified stator resistance is estimated through a Particle Swarm Optimization (PSO) approach. The proposed methodology only relies on line currents, line voltages and nameplate data, which is appropriate for in-service applications. Finally, simulation and experimental tests were conducted to validate the proposed method at different load conditions.
